What Does Shipping Logistics Mean?
Shipping logistics refers to the coordinated process of moving finished goods through the supply chain efficiently, accurately, and cost-effectively. In e-commerce, it includes the systems, decisions, and workflows required to move products from suppliers or warehouses to fulfillment locations and finally to the customer.
Shipping logistics usually includes several core components:
- First-Mile Delivery: The initial movement of goods from the manufacturer or supplier to a warehouse, fulfillment center, or distribution point.
- Drayage: Short-distance transport, often linked to ports, rail terminals, or intermodal handoffs between transportation modes.
- End Customer Shipments: The final movement of products to the customer, often called last-mile delivery, which has a major impact on customer satisfaction.
In ecommerce, effective shipping logistics helps businesses control shipping costs, improve delivery speed, optimize stock movement, and support stronger customer experiences. It also plays an important role in broader supply chain performance by connecting inventory placement, warehousing decisions, and carrier operations.

What Is the Difference Between Shipping and Logistics?
Shipping and logistics are closely connected, but they are not the same. Shipping focuses on the transportation of goods from one location to another. It involves activities such as choosing carriers, planning delivery timelines, preparing parcels, labeling shipments, and managing the movement of packages through delivery networks.
Logistics is broader. It includes the planning, execution, coordination, and control of how goods move and are stored across the supply chain. That means logistics covers shipping, but also extends to inventory management, warehousing, order fulfillment, supplier coordination, documentation, and compliance.
- Shipping: Focused on transporting goods and managing delivery execution.
- Logistics: Covers the wider supply chain system, including shipping, storage, inventory, and operational coordination.
Understanding this distinction helps ecommerce businesses make better operational decisions, because many shipping problems are actually rooted in broader logistics issues such as stock placement, warehouse delays, or weak coordination across systems.

Types of Shipping Logistics
The main types of shipping logistics include inbound logistics, outbound logistics, and reverse logistics. Each serves a different function in the ecommerce supply chain and affects different parts of the customer and operational experience.
Inbound Logistics
Inbound logistics refers to the movement of goods from suppliers to warehouses, fulfillment centers, or storage locations. This phase includes order placement, supplier coordination, scheduling deliveries, receiving goods, and confirming that incoming stock meets quality and quantity expectations.
Key activities within inbound logistics include:
- Supplier Coordination: Working with suppliers to maintain reliable delivery schedules and stock availability.
- Receiving and Inspection: Checking incoming products for quality, damage, and count accuracy.
- Storage Management: Organizing stock in a way that supports accessibility, turnover, and warehouse efficiency.
Outbound Logistics
Outbound logistics covers the movement of products from fulfillment centers to end customers. In e-commerce, this stage is one of the most visible parts of the entire supply chain because it directly affects delivery speed, tracking, shipping reliability, and customer satisfaction.
Key outbound logistics functions include:
- Order Fulfillment: Picking, packing, and preparing orders quickly and accurately.
- Shipping Coordination: Assigning shipments to the right carrier and service level.
- Tracking Shipments: Providing visibility to both the business and the customer throughout delivery.

Reverse Logistics
Reverse logistics includes the processes related to returns, exchanges, inspection, product recovery, refurbishment, and, in some cases, resale. For ecommerce businesses, this part of shipping logistics is especially important because customers increasingly expect returns to be clear, fast, and low-friction.
Efficient reverse logistics helps reduce losses, improve customer trust, and recover more value from returned products. It also strengthens the post-purchase experience when issues occur.
Core reverse logistics activities include:
- Return Processing: Managing return requests, shipment coordination, and receipt of returned items.
- Refurbishment and Resale: Evaluating which returned products can be repaired, restocked, or resold.
- Customer Communication: Keeping customers informed throughout the return and refund process.
The Importance of Shipping Logistics and Its Challenges
The importance of shipping logistics lies in its direct effect on both customer satisfaction and operational efficiency. A smooth delivery experience helps build trust, while late shipments, unclear tracking, or poor return handling can weaken customer loyalty and create additional support costs.
At the same time, shipping logistics is one of the more difficult areas to manage because businesses face a range of operational challenges, including:
- Rising Shipping Costs: Fuel prices, packaging costs, and carrier rate changes can place pressure on margins.
- Demand Fluctuations: Sudden spikes or drops in demand can cause delivery slowdowns, stock imbalances, or inefficient shipping patterns.
- Inventory Positioning Problems: Stock held in the wrong location can increase delivery times and raise shipping costs.
- Carrier Performance Variation: Different carriers may offer different strengths in speed, geography, reliability, and service consistency.
- Returns Complexity: Reverse logistics often introduces additional costs, delays, and process friction if not structured well.
These challenges show that shipping logistics is not just about moving boxes. It is about managing cost, service level, speed, visibility, and customer expectations as one connected system.
How to Optimize Your Shipping Logistics
Optimizing shipping logistics requires improvements across inventory placement, order flow, warehousing, carrier selection, and operational visibility. Businesses that treat shipping as a coordinated system rather than an isolated cost center usually achieve better performance over time.
Distribute Your Inventory
Strategically distributing inventory across multiple fulfillment points can reduce shipping distance, delivery time, and overall transportation cost. Stock that is positioned closer to customers allows businesses to offer faster and more reliable delivery options while lowering the cost of long-distance shipments.
Automate Your Order Management
Automation helps businesses track inventory, orders, and shipment status in real time, reducing errors and improving internal coordination. Stronger visibility makes it easier to respond to demand changes and maintain smoother communication across departments.
Implement a Warehouse Management System (WMS)
A Warehouse Management System can improve picking, packing, stock visibility, and workflow accuracy. By organizing warehouse tasks and improving control over inventory movement, a WMS supports faster dispatch and more reliable shipping operations.
Choose the Right Carrier
Selecting the right carrier requires evaluating service coverage, speed, reliability, pricing, and the delivery experience customers actually receive. Different carriers may perform better in different geographies or shipment types, which is why shipping strategy should align with both business needs and customer expectations.

Key Shipping Logistics Metrics
To improve shipping logistics in a measurable way, ecommerce businesses need to track the right operational indicators. Metrics help teams identify where delays, unnecessary costs, and service issues are being created.
- On-Time Delivery Rate: Measures how often orders arrive within the promised delivery window.
- Shipping Cost per Order: Helps assess the financial efficiency of shipping operations.
- Transit Time: Tracks how long shipments take to move from dispatch to delivery.
- Order Accuracy Rate: Shows how often the correct items are shipped without fulfillment error.
- Delivery Exception Rate: Measures how frequently shipments are delayed, lost, damaged, or otherwise interrupted.
- Return Rate: Indicates how often orders come back and may highlight issues in shipping, product fit, or customer expectations.
Monitoring these KPIs regularly helps ecommerce businesses improve carrier choices, warehouse decisions, inventory placement, and customer communication.
